Hess's Law worksheets for Year 9 students provide comprehensive practice with one of thermochemistry's most fundamental principles, helping students master the concept that enthalpy change is independent of the reaction pathway. These carefully designed worksheets guide students through calculating enthalpy changes using multiple reaction steps, working with enthalpy diagrams, and applying the law to solve complex thermodynamic problems. Students develop critical analytical skills as they manipulate chemical equations, use given enthalpy values to determine unknown reaction enthalpies, and interpret energy changes in multi-step processes. The collection includes varied practice problems that progress from basic applications to more challenging scenarios, complete with detailed answer keys that allow students to verify their understanding and identify areas needing additional focus. These free printable resources serve as essential tools for reinforcing classroom instruction and building confidence with thermochemical calculations.
